[gimp/meson: 33/128] Adding doc installation. Adding devel-doc subdir but no content.



commit ebc7d386fbffb026814f49aa3521e0503bf8befe
Author: Félix Piédallu <felix piedallu me>
Date:   Fri Nov 17 12:11:34 2017 +0100

    Adding doc installation. Adding devel-doc subdir but no content.

 docs/meson.build       |   34 ++++++++++++++++++++++++++++++++++
 meson.build            |    4 ++--
 2 files changed, 36 insertions(+), 2 deletions(-)
---
diff --git a/devel-docs/meson.build b/devel-docs/meson.build
new file mode 100644
index 0000000..e69de29
diff --git a/docs/meson.build b/docs/meson.build
new file mode 100644
index 0000000..cab449e
--- /dev/null
+++ b/docs/meson.build
@@ -0,0 +1,34 @@
+
+# Configure_file is just here to rename the files
+manconf = configuration_data()
+
+man_files = [
+  configure_file(
+    input : 'gimptool.1.in',
+    output: 'gimptool-' + tool_version + '.1',
+    configuration: manconf,
+  ),
+  configure_file(
+    input : 'gimprc.5.in',
+    output: 'gimprc-' + app_version + '.5',
+    configuration: manconf,
+  ),
+]
+
+if enable_console_bin
+  man_files += configure_file(
+    input : 'gimp.1.in',
+    output: 'gimp-console' + app_version + '.1',
+    configuration: manconf,
+  )
+endif
+
+if enable_default_bin
+  man_files +=  configure_file(
+    input : 'gimp.1.in',
+    output: 'gimp-' + app_version + '.1',
+    configuration: manconf,
+  )
+endif
+
+install_man(man_files)
diff --git a/meson.build b/meson.build
index 3b1678b..f198a21 100644
--- a/meson.build
+++ b/meson.build
@@ -825,8 +825,8 @@ subdir('menus')
 subdir('themes')
 
 # Docs
-# subdir('devel-docs')
-# subdir('docs')
+subdir('devel-docs')
+subdir('docs')
 
 # Libraries (order here is important!)
 subdir('libgimpcolor')


[Date Prev][Date Next]   [Thread Prev][Thread Next]   [Thread Index] [Date Index] [Author Index]